Cop Helmet Cams to Catch Crooks

Police in England are testing miniature video cameras attached to the helmets of police officers, according to You’re Nicked, Live on Helmet Cam at the Sunday Times.  The hope is that the rate of convictions will increase, while paperwork will go down.  They envision that police officers will be able to replay videos to suspects […]
